Washed Up is an annual art Exhibit hosted by the Kauai Society of Artists and it’s Co-Sponsor, Surfrider Foundation Kauai Chapter. On display at this exhibit are unique artworks created out of marine debris that was cleaned up off of Kauai shorelines. Artist use the medium of marine debris to create amazing art in order […]

The 36th annual Emalani Festival takes place Saturday, November 2, 2024 in Kokee, Kauai from 9:00pm to 3:00pm. Tents with lei making, exhibits, and food surround the performance and seating area for the audience. Hawaiian music begins at 9:00am. Central to the Festival is the arrival of Queen Emma, her attendant, and guide Kaluahi on […]
